A predator who sexually assaulted a woman as she was sleeping inside a Halls Creek home more than a year ago remains on the run.

Specialist detectives from the sexual assault squad will be in Halls Creek — a town in WA’s east Kimberley region — on Monday as part of the ongoing investigation into the horrific crime that occurred on February 21 last year.

A police spokeswoman said the unknown man entered the home before sexually assaulting a woman who was asleep about 1am.

“He also stole various items before leaving the area on foot,” she said.

Police have released CCTV of the attacker, who was wearing a distinctive baggy t-shirt, in a bid to track him down.

The offender is described as being of slim build, with a dark complexion. He was wearing dark pants, a baggy t-shirt, and no shoes
